The story of Savin Rock dates back to 1838 with the opening of the Savin Rock House Hotel. Over the years it transformed into a popular resort hub. It was officially incorporated as an amusement park by the Savin Rock Park Co. Inc. in 1925. Savin Rock Park attracted a staggering 300,000 visitors and 66,000 automobiles on its opening day.
For four glorious decades, the renowned seaside park captured hearts and imaginations. “The Coney Island of Connecticut” eventually closed its doors on September 21, 1966, paving the way for the Savin Rock Urban Renewal Project.
